We are presently looking for our next great team member as a Night Patrol and Janitor to join our Accommodations team.

This is a flex position for 5 shifts per week: 2 shifts as a Night Patrol and 3 shifts as a Janitor. We are looking for a candidate that works well independently, has great communication skills and enjoys working during the evening and overnight. Night Patrol Responsibilities include (but not limited to):

* Working during the evening, night and early morning hours.

* Patrolling all buildings and cabins (which includes walking around buildings and checking/securing windows and doors).

* Ensuring there is no behavior that would put guests at risk.

* Reminding guests about and enforcing all MPR and BC parks rules including quiet time

* Closing all required areas at the predetermined times.

* Checking on the ski hill, which includes checking all doors and windows and walking around all buildings.

* Checking the Maintenance yard, doors, windows on vehicles as well as buildings.

* Checking staff housing to ensure rules are being adhered to.

* Providing a detailed report to your manager on a nightly basis.

* Proper maintenance of vehicle, and reporting any problems that may occur, immediately

* Filling out a full incident report for any incidents that take place.

* Janitor responsibilities as needed


Janitor Responsibilities include (but not limited to):

* Ensure the lodge, Loon Lagoon (pool & fitness facility), restaurant, banquet rooms, washrooms and hallways are cleaned to a high standard daily.

* General cleaning of offices, public areas including vacuuming, sweeping, mopping, dusting, sanitizing walkways and stairways, dusting and wiping down high touch surfaces, washing windows, removing garbage.

* Follow all protocols for sanitizing public and private areas.

* Assist the housekeeping team by stripping rooms, loading up carts & trucks and stocking maids' rooms.

* Assist the accommodations team with general duties around the resort.

* Deliver additional linens & guest amenities to accommodations.

* Assist with Housekeeping duties as required.

* Snow removal from building entrances and general outdoor cleaning and safety duties.

* Other tasks as required within MPR.
